What is a Slip and Fall Claim
A slip and fall claim is a court case that is presented when someone has been injured after tripping or slipping over a property that is owned by another person. It can occur in either a public or a non-public setting. Victims are likely to claim the reimbursement of medical expenses, lost wages, and suffering. It is a legal responsibility of property owners to ensure safe premises. Failure to carry out that responsibility can lead to legal penalties and financial accountability to actions that could cause injuries by unsafe conditions.

Learn about Comparative Negligence
And elsewhere you can still earn as compensation, even though you happened to be partly to blame. The settlement is decreased according to your portion of fault. As an example, when you are 30 percent at fault your pay is reduced by the same percentage. An attorney will negotiate on your behalf to minimize the percentage of blame you were at. It is important to know the concept in order to prepare your claim.

The Claim should be filed timely
Every state has a limitation to a statute. This is the date by which you must make your legal filing. In a case you will miss it may be dismissed. The deadline in certain states is as little as six months. Early filing prevents errors and allows your attorney to have more time to develop a case. Be informed of deadlines and kick into action so that your rights are not unnecessarily lost.

Negligence in your Case
Carelessness by the property owner is required to win a slip and fall case. These are including demonstrating that they were aware of the danger and took no action. The footage of maintenance records cameras and witnesses statements are gathered by your lawyer. Showing negligence will be important in ensuring that you are awarded a maximum settlement. When the evidence is strong it becomes strong leverage in court or in negotiation.

The Part of the Expert Witnesses
Your claim can be supported by expert witnesses in the case of complex cases. Health experts discuss injuries and healing periods. The property and hazard condition are to be analyzed by safety professionals. Economists determine the loss of income, and the loss of future income. You can have a case enhanced by their testimony. Attorneys place a lot of trust in these professionals, who unravel complex matters in a court hearing or in a negotiating table.
